> libyami 1.0.0(API:0.3.0) release, work with libva 2016Q3 release
>
> =====================
>
> We add following major features:
>
> + 7423a97 add vp9 encoder
>
> + f6f1483 add sharpening, denoise, deinterlace for vpp
>
> + 366d909 add support for 422H, 422V and 444P
>
> + 2d4a536 add wayland support to v4l2decoder
>
> + 784ea0f improve h264 encoder speed for memory limited system
>
> + e57989f improve mpeg2 pass rate from 70% to 100%
>
> + 112b921 improve vc1 pass rate from 70% to 92%
>
> + 7f2e032 add profile setting for h264encoder
>
> + some more encoder setting for h264 and h265
>
> + more bugs fix and features please refer to git log
>
> - convert odd resolution from NV12 to I420 will make output yuv twisted
>
> - some unittest will failed.
>
>
>
> We change API from 0.2.0 to 0.3.0 since following interface change
>
> 9f45ee7 add vp9 encoder
>
> 765cb6d add single header Yami.h/YamiC.h for user to include
>
> 99b85bc map tr1 name space to std name space
>
> ea0b5fd add SVC-T support for h264 CQP mode
>
> 366d909 add support for jpeg 422H, 422V and 444P
>
> 2d4a536 add wayland support to v4l2decoder
>
> 1b53e29 deleted some unused encoder API
>
> 3147d36 enc264: implement I/P/B QP setting on CQP mode
>
> f6f1483 vpp: add denoise,sharpening and deinterlace

> thoughts on libyami (media framework and window system support)
>
> --------------------------------------------------
>
> these points are not our priority yet.
>
>
>
> + Wayland support
>
> We did a lot to support Wayland before:
>
> - add Wayland platform support in libva and driver, does hack to
>
> copy wayland-drm protocol from mesa/egl
>
> - add Wayland platform in middleware, gstreamer-vaapi for example
>
>
>
> the detects are:
>
> - so far, only plain rendering is supported:
> wl_surface_attach/wl_surface_damage;
>
> texture video rendering is still a gap
>
> - the shared wl_display/wl_window/wl_event_queue are complex and
> problematic
>
>
>
> it should be much easier with dma_buf.
>
> We needn't do anything special for native window system in either vaapi
> driver or
>
> codec library. with dma_buf handle exported, application can draw the
> video
>
> frame (dma_buf) by EGL/GLES, EGL handle native window system
> automatically(including
>
> wrap it into a wl_buffer internally).
>
>
>
> + GStreamer support
>
> We usually do a lot on hw video buffer sharing in GStreamer, hw video
> buffer are
>
> platform dependent, but the framework requires to wrap them in a generic
> way. we do
>
> a lot in decoder to wrap a platform dependent handle into a subclass of
> base
>
> video buffer, then unwrap it in video sink. and tries best to hide hw
> detail when
>
> a sw component request to access the frame data.
>
>
>
> it becomes simple when hw codec support dma_buf, since dma_buf is Linux
> generic.
>
> it is possible that hw video become not the 2nd class citizen any more.
> we don't
>
> need additional wrapper in decoder side, and we don't need a special
> video sink
>
> for each hw video type.
>
>
>
> + dma_buf rendering for legacy support
>
> in the above ideas, we usually consider EGL/GLES rendering context, how
> about
>
> legacy usage? it is simple as well.
>
>
>
> DRI3 protocol support dma_buf, it means a dma_buf handle can be sent to
> server
>
> for window update. Keith said mesa is using it, and on server side
> glamor handle
>
> the dma_buf. the remaining gap is that YUV buffer hasn't been supported
> yet, but
>
> not hard to add it.
